Class FileContext.Builder (0.7.0)

public static final class FileContext.Builder extends GeneratedMessage.Builder<FileContext.Builder> implements FileContextOrBuilder

Files to be used as context. Files can be provided as raw bytes.

Protobuf type google.cloud.ces.v1beta.FileContext

Static Methods

getDescriptor()

public static final Descriptors.Descriptor getDescriptor()
Returns
Type Description
Descriptor

Methods

build()

public FileContext build()
Returns
Type Description
FileContext

buildPartial()

public FileContext buildPartial()
Returns
Type Description
FileContext

clear()

public FileContext.Builder clear()
Returns
Type Description
FileContext.Builder
Overrides

clearFile()

public FileContext.Builder clearFile()
Returns
Type Description
FileContext.Builder

clearFileBytes()

public FileContext.Builder clearFileBytes()

Optional. File provided as raw bytes.

.google.cloud.ces.v1beta.FileContext.FileBytes file_bytes = 1 [(.google.api.field_behavior) = OPTIONAL];

Returns
Type Description
FileContext.Builder

getDefaultInstanceForType()

public FileContext getDefaultInstanceForType()
Returns
Type Description
FileContext

getDescriptorForType()

public Descriptors.Descriptor getDescriptorForType()
Returns
Type Description
Descriptor
Overrides

getFileBytes()

public FileContext.FileBytes getFileBytes()

Optional. File provided as raw bytes.

.google.cloud.ces.v1beta.FileContext.FileBytes file_bytes = 1 [(.google.api.field_behavior) = OPTIONAL];

Returns
Type Description
FileContext.FileBytes

The fileBytes.

getFileBytesBuilder()

public FileContext.FileBytes.Builder getFileBytesBuilder()

Optional. File provided as raw bytes.

.google.cloud.ces.v1beta.FileContext.FileBytes file_bytes = 1 [(.google.api.field_behavior) = OPTIONAL];

Returns
Type Description
FileContext.FileBytes.Builder

getFileBytesOrBuilder()

public FileContext.FileBytesOrBuilder getFileBytesOrBuilder()

Optional. File provided as raw bytes.

.google.cloud.ces.v1beta.FileContext.FileBytes file_bytes = 1 [(.google.api.field_behavior) = OPTIONAL];

Returns
Type Description
FileContext.FileBytesOrBuilder

getFileCase()

public FileContext.FileCase getFileCase()
Returns
Type Description
FileContext.FileCase

hasFileBytes()

public boolean hasFileBytes()

Optional. File provided as raw bytes.

.google.cloud.ces.v1beta.FileContext.FileBytes file_bytes = 1 [(.google.api.field_behavior) = OPTIONAL];

Returns
Type Description
boolean

Whether the fileBytes field is set.

internalGetFieldAccessorTable()

protected GeneratedMessage.FieldAccessorTable internalGetFieldAccessorTable()
Returns
Type Description
FieldAccessorTable
Overrides

isInitialized()

public final boolean isInitialized()
Returns
Type Description
boolean
Overrides

mergeFileBytes(FileContext.FileBytes value)

public FileContext.Builder mergeFileBytes(FileContext.FileBytes value)

Optional. File provided as raw bytes.

.google.cloud.ces.v1beta.FileContext.FileBytes file_bytes = 1 [(.google.api.field_behavior) = OPTIONAL];

Parameter
Name Description
value FileContext.FileBytes
Returns
Type Description
FileContext.Builder

mergeFrom(FileContext other)

public FileContext.Builder mergeFrom(FileContext other)
Parameter
Name Description
other FileContext
Returns
Type Description
FileContext.Builder

m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)

public FileContext.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Name Description
input CodedInputStream
extensionRegistry ExtensionRegistryLite
Returns
Type Description
FileContext.Builder
Overrides
Exceptions
Type Description
IOException

mergeFrom(Message other)

public FileContext.Builder mergeFrom(Message other)
Parameter
Name Description
other Message
Returns
Type Description
FileContext.Builder
Overrides

setFileBytes(FileContext.FileBytes value)

public FileContext.Builder setFileBytes(FileContext.FileBytes value)

Optional. File provided as raw bytes.

.google.cloud.ces.v1beta.FileContext.FileBytes file_bytes = 1 [(.google.api.field_behavior) = OPTIONAL];

Parameter
Name Description
value FileContext.FileBytes
Returns
Type Description
FileContext.Builder

setFileBytes(FileContext.FileBytes.Builder builderForValue)

public FileContext.Builder setFileBytes(FileContext.FileBytes.Builder builderForValue)

Optional. File provided as raw bytes.

.google.cloud.ces.v1beta.FileContext.FileBytes file_bytes = 1 [(.google.api.field_behavior) = OPTIONAL];

Parameter
Name Description
builderForValue FileContext.FileBytes.Builder
Returns
Type Description
FileContext.Builder